A parallel plate capacitor is filled by a dielectric whose permittivity varies with applied voltage according to relation εr=αV, where α=1(volt)^-1. The same capacitor containing no dielectric, charged to a voltage of 72 volt is connected in parallel to the first non-linear uncharged capacitor. The final voltage across the capacitor is?

Open in App
Solution

Let the final potential difference be V volt, then the capacity of other capacitor will be given by,C×αVV=C×72+αCV×0C+CαVCV [1+αV]=72 COr V2+V-72=0Or V2+9V-8V-72=0Or V(V+9)-8(V+9)=0Or V=8 V and V=-9VLeaving negative root,we get V=8 Volt
